Vapor chamber and heat pipe are essential thermal management solutions widely used across various industries. Vapor chamber excel in applications requiring uniform heat distribution over a wide surface area, making them ideal for high-performance electronics like CPUs and GPUs in laptops and gaming consoles. Their design allows them to handle power densities of up to 50 W/cm², efficiently spreading heat from localized sources.
In contrast, heat pipes are optimal for transferring heat over longer distances with high thermal conductivity, making them suitable for applications in data centers and industrial equipment. They effectively transport heat from localized hot spots to remote heat sinks, particularly in environments where space is limited.
Both technologies are crucial in sectors such as aerospace, automotive, and consumer electronics, where managing heat is vital for performance and reliability. While vapor chamber provide exceptional heat diffusion, heat pipes offer versatility in design and adaptability to various configurations.
